Code of Virginia § 46.2-1579. Equitable remedies not impaired.

The remedy at law provided by §§ 46.2-1577 and 46.2-1578 shall not in any manner impair the right to applicable equitable relief. That right to equitable relief is hereby preserved, notwithstanding the provisions of §§ 46.2-1577 and 46.2-1578 .
1988, c. 865, § 46.1-550.5:38; 1989, c. 727.
